The American installation artist Wu Tsang has followed up her 2022 film—Moby Dick, or, The Whale—with an even deeper dive into Melville’s creation, one that comes to us through the whale’s perspective. “Of Whales” is a video and sound installation that draws viewers into an oceanscape cosmos. Tsang, who is interested in “in-betweenness,” uses the ocean as a symbol for the vast unknown. As Ishmael says of the white whale, in Chapter 42 of Herman Melville’s 1851 masterpiece, “By its indefiniteness it shadows forth the heartless voids and immensities of the universe, and thus stabs us from behind with the thought of annihilation …” —Elena Clavarino
